#837288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#837288 is composed of 51.4% red, 44.7%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 286.4 degrees, a saturation of 8.8% and a lightness of 49%. #837288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#070011.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#837288 color description : Dark grayish magenta.
#837288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#837288 has RGB values of R:131, G:114,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8614536.
